Cursive Nelil 1 is a regular weight, narrow, medium contrast, italic, very short x-height font.

A fluid, right-leaning script with a pen-drawn look, combining smooth connecting strokes with occasional lifted joins. Letterforms are narrow and compact, with lively, variable stroke endings and gently tapered terminals that suggest quick handwriting rather than formal calligraphy. Uppercase characters use prominent loops and occasional swash-like entry/exit strokes, while lowercase forms stay small and tight, producing a distinctly petite body with long ascenders and descenders. Curves are rounded and rhythmic, and the overall texture is slightly irregular in a natural, hand-rendered way without appearing messy.

Well-suited for short, expressive text such as invitations, greeting cards, quotes, and boutique-style branding where a handwritten voice is desirable. It can also work for packaging and display headlines when you want an informal, personable signature-like feel, especially at larger sizes where the loops and joins remain clear.

The font reads as friendly and informal, with a lighthearted, personable tone. Its looping capitals and bouncy rhythm give it a nostalgic, handwritten charm that feels conversational and expressive rather than polished or corporate.

Likely designed to capture the spontaneity of everyday cursive writing while retaining enough consistency for repeated use in display and short text. The exaggerated loops in capitals and compact lowercase suggest an emphasis on charm and expressiveness, with word shapes that feel handwritten and lively.

The contrast between ornate capitals and restrained lowercase creates a strong initial-cap emphasis in words and names. Numerals are simple and handwritten in spirit, matching the script’s casual flow and slightly varied proportions.
